Limbert Fern Stand, Felicia's table

This nice little table was delivered to Felicia Day today and being the sweetheart that she is, she wasted no time in unpacking it while taking pictures and making up a funny little comic of it.
If you are at all into online gaming you might know her as the writer/producer/actress responsible for the award winning Webshow The Guild now in second season production. Or if you, like me, are a Joss Whedon fan, you might know her as Penny alongside Neil Patrick Harris and Nathan Fillion in Dr. Horrible's Sing-Along Blog, or as Potential Slayer Vi, in the final season of Buffy the Vampire Slayer. Felicia is IMHO the most websavvy, online connected actress in Hollywood, she's in the top 50 of people followed on Twitter. Felicia also is in many comercials and tv shows and movies. Basically she's a very talented woman and a working actress, plus she's really cool and geeky.
She tweeted (its going to be a word soon like googled) that she was going to the New Media Expo and I knew that Marc and Nicole were going there so I asked Nicole to get a picture for me, which she did, Nicole is so awesome. Nicole helped me get in touch with Felicia and I told her I was making a Limbert Fern table for my blog and that I would like to send it to her is she was interested. Felicia wrote me back right away saying that it would fit right into her 1925 Spanish Colonial and to please send it.
